Receptionist / Administrative Assistant

Location: South Harting (commutable from Petersfield, Midhurst, Liphook, Haslemere and surrounding areas)

Salary: £14.50 - 15.80 per hour depending on experience

Hours: 28 hours Monday to Thursday

Are you a people-focused, highly organised individual with a passion for health and wellbeing  We’re looking for a Receptionist / Administrative Assistant to join our friendly team and help deliver an exceptional experience for clients. Acting as the first point of contact, you’ll ensure the smooth running of front-of-house operations while providing vital administrative and organisational support behind the scenes.  This is a hands-on and varied role in a calm, professional, and wellness-driven environment — perfect for someone who enjoys making a positive difference every day.

Key Responsibilities

  • Welcome clients with warmth and professionalism, both in person and over the phone
  • Manage bookings, enquiries, and follow-ups via email, phone, and systems
  • Maintain a calm, tidy, and inviting reception area
  • Maintain and update client records, ensuring confidentiality and accuracy
  • Support practitioners with schedules, documentation, and daily preparation - managing three diaries daily
  • Order and manage clinic and office supplies as needed
  • Assist in coordinating therapies and client sessions
  • Process payments and issue invoices and receipts accurately
  • Record transactions, maintain petty cash, and support basic financial reporting
  • Contribute to smooth day-to-day operations, including closing procedures

Skills and Knowledge

  • Previous experience in a reception or administrative role
  • Highly organised, detail-oriented, and confident managing multiple priorities
  • Excellent communication skills – clear, articulate, and empathetic
  • Proficient using office and scheduling software
  • Professional, reliable, and discreet
  • Friendly and team-oriented, with a genuine interest in health and wellbeing
  • Happy working in a fast-paced environment

Salary and Benefits

  • £14.50-15.80 per hour
  • 28-hour week - Monday to Thursday 9.00am - 5.00pm (1-hour lunch)
  • Supportive and collaborative working environment
  • Beautiful countryside setting with free on-site parking
  • Staff discounts
  • Structured induction, ongoing training, and regular team meetings
